1. 23 Jun, 2014 2 commits
  2. 22 Jun, 2014 2 commits
  3. 19 Jun, 2014 1 commit
  4. 29 May, 2014 1 commit
  5. 27 May, 2014 1 commit
  6. 23 May, 2014 2 commits
    • James Almer's avatar
      x86/dsputil: fix argument declaration in vector_clipf · 584327f2
      James Almer authored
      Should fix fate failures in msvc x86_64
      Signed-off-by: 's avatarJames Almer <jamrial@gmail.com>
      Signed-off-by: 's avatarMichael Niedermayer <michaelni@gmx.at>
      584327f2
    • James Almer's avatar
      x86/dsputil: fix VECTOR_CLIP_INT32 macro · 518cbf9b
      James Almer authored
      The inline loop was incrementing and using the value of %%i
      the wrong way.
      
      Disassembly of ff_vector_clip_int32_sse2 before and after
      this patch:
      
          movdqa (%rdx),%xmm0      |  movdqa (%rdx),%xmm0
          movdqa 0x10(%rdx),%xmm1  |  movdqa 0x10(%rdx),%xmm1
          movdqa 0x20(%rdx),%xmm2  |  movdqa 0x20(%rdx),%xmm2
          movdqa 0x30(%rdx),%xmm3  |  movdqa 0x30(%rdx),%xmm3
      [...]                        |
          movdqa %xmm0,(%rcx)      |  movdqa %xmm0,(%rcx)
          movdqa %xmm1,0x10(%rcx)  |  movdqa %xmm1,0x10(%rcx)
          movdqa %xmm2,0x20(%rcx)  |  movdqa %xmm2,0x20(%rcx)
          movdqa %xmm3,0x30(%rcx)  |  movdqa %xmm3,0x30(%rcx)
          movdqa (%rdx),%xmm0      |  movdqa 0x40(%rdx),%xmm0
          movdqa 0x20(%rdx),%xmm1  |  movdqa 0x50(%rdx),%xmm1
          movdqa 0x40(%rdx),%xmm2  |  movdqa 0x60(%rdx),%xmm2
          movdqa 0x60(%rdx),%xmm3  |  movdqa 0x70(%rdx),%xmm3
      [...]                        |
          movdqa %xmm0,(%rcx)      |  movdqa %xmm0,0x40(%rcx)
          movdqa %xmm1,0x20(%rcx)  |  movdqa %xmm1,0x50(%rcx)
          movdqa %xmm2,0x40(%rcx)  |  movdqa %xmm2,0x60(%rcx)
          movdqa %xmm3,0x60(%rcx)  |  movdqa %xmm3,0x70(%rcx)
          add    $0x80,%rdx        |  add    $0x80,%rdx
          add    $0x80,%rcx        |  add    $0x80,%rcx
      
      Other versions were unaffected.
      Signed-off-by: 's avatarJames Almer <jamrial@gmail.com>
      Signed-off-by: 's avatarMichael Niedermayer <michaelni@gmx.at>
      518cbf9b
  7. 22 May, 2014 1 commit
  8. 21 May, 2014 2 commits
  9. 17 Apr, 2014 1 commit
  10. 04 Apr, 2014 1 commit
  11. 13 Mar, 2014 1 commit
  12. 06 Mar, 2014 1 commit
  13. 20 Jan, 2014 2 commits
  14. 08 Apr, 2013 1 commit
  15. 26 Mar, 2013 1 commit
  16. 25 Mar, 2013 1 commit
  17. 09 Mar, 2013 1 commit
  18. 28 Feb, 2013 1 commit
  19. 18 Feb, 2013 2 commits
  20. 07 Feb, 2013 2 commits
  21. 06 Feb, 2013 1 commit
  22. 31 Jan, 2013 1 commit
  23. 27 Jan, 2013 1 commit
  24. 22 Jan, 2013 3 commits
  25. 21 Jan, 2013 1 commit
  26. 20 Dec, 2012 1 commit
  27. 25 Nov, 2012 1 commit
  28. 18 Nov, 2012 1 commit
  29. 16 Nov, 2012 1 commit
  30. 13 Nov, 2012 1 commit
  31. 11 Nov, 2012 1 commit